# Env Vars — Tax-Rate Lookup Cache

The Ledgefold service caches regional tax rates in Permafrost for 24h. `TAXCACHE_TTL_HOURS` controls expiry. `TAXCACHE_REGION_SET` must match the deployment zone. Cache warmup runs on boot; disable with `TAXCACHE_WARMUP=0` in staging only. The cache backend authenticates with a shared token, which goes on the line directly below.

secret setting of bagag-kajof: RELAY_SECRET8=d9a517d5

## Building Access — Spares Room (Hullbrook Annex)

Contractors: the spare hardware room is down the east corridor on the ground floor, third door on the left. Sign in at the front desk first and grab a visitor lanyard. Anything you take out, jot it in the blue logbook — yes, even the little stuff. The door self-locks, so don't wedge it. To get in, punch in the code below.

staff pass of hagug-taguf = bdg-HJ-9

Subject: DR drill — dependency pinning reminder

Team, during Thursday's disaster-recovery drill for Brackenfold, all rebuilds must use the pinned lockfiles only. No floating versions, no last-minute bumps; the drill validates that our pins reproduce Friday's release exactly. If the mirror registry is unreachable, fail over to the cold mirror. The cold mirror's restore vault opens with the passphrase below.

strongbox words: druath-quenael

Subject: Waveform preview shipping in Soundmark 2.8

Team — the audio waveform preview is in the release cut. Rendering moved server-side; client just draws the precomputed peaks, so scrubbing is much faster on long files. Known gap: mono files under one second render blank; fix tracked for 2.8.1. Please smoke-test uploads before Thursday's sync. The candidate build is stamped with the token below.

session token of kagup-hahaf = htk3_2b8